TX-RAMP is a state risk and authorization management program developed and managed by the Texas Department of Information Resources (DIR). The program provides a standardized approach to security assessment, authorization, and continuous monitoring of cloud computing services used by Texas state agencies, including public higher education ... .

Nov 10, 2022 · TX-RAMP Security Plan Workbook template. The workbook is a required document for cloud service providers seeking a TX-RAMP Certification and must be completed, attached, and submitted through the TX-RAMP assessment vendor questionnaire via the SPECTRIM Vendor Portal. Texas Risk and Authorization Management Program (TX-RAMP) In the 87th Legislative Session, the Texas Legislature passed Senate Bill 475, requiring the Texas Department of Information Resources (DIR) to establish a state risk and authorization management program that provides “a standardized approach for security assessment, authorization, and continuous monitoring of cloud computing services ...
